## Alert Thresholds
| Metric | Warning | Critical |
|--------|---------|----------|
| CPU Usage | >70% | >90% |
| Memory Usage | >80% | >95% |
| Disk Usage | >80% | >95% |
| Load Average | >cores | >cores×2 |

## Diagnostic Commands
### Quick Health Check
```bash
# CPU load
uptime
# Memory
free -h
# Disk
df -h
# Top processes
top -bn1 | head -20
```
